Appearance: Large (up to 32 inches, 100+ lbs), thickly coated, immensely powerful working dog. Frequently described as majestic. Steadfast guardians, exhibit Zen-like calm but can spring into action quickly. Lush weatherproof coat is all white or white with gray, tan, reddish-brown, or badger markings. Often called Pyr.
Traits & Characteristics: Bred to deter sheep-stealing wolves on mountaintops. Mellow companions, vigilant guardians of home/family. Confident, gentle, affectionate; patient/calm with family. Strong willed, independent; require training/socialization.
Origins: Pyrenees Mountains (France/Spain).
